I’m looking for a pay as you go sim that I can buy in the UK for next to nothing, put into my spare phone and register it but not have monthly payments to keep it alive. If I do need it I could top it up online and use, preferably with some roaming data.

The ones I’ve looked at either need you to run it and suspend but there’s a delay of up to a month to reactivate or boost data or others where there’s no roaming.

Any SIM cards out there which would meet what I want?

Thanks.
 
I used to pick up a free Tesco mobile one and put £10 on it, don’t know if they still do them.
 
Instead of that why not get one of the cheap Lebara Sims on offer and have a SIM that you can use instantly if you need it, I've got a 15gb phone SIM with unlimited calls & texts which I can use fully in the EU. The deal is for 6 months then the price goes up so I can just cancel it and get another discounted one if I still need one.
 
O2 classic SIM need to put £10 credit on but never expires as long as you make a call or text once every 6 months.
When you first register and put credit on they used to give you £5 free, not sure if they still do.

You could also look at IQ Go. Runs on EE. The sim is £20 to buy but then you top up online for £20, giving you 100gb roaming UNCAPPED. I've used this all over the place with no problems. I think you can also top up for lesser amounts with less data, too, but it's more cost effective to get the 100gb if you need a lot of data.
